What is the best material for baking sheets?

The best material for baking sheets is typically heavy-gauge aluminum. It conducts heat evenly, resists warping, and is durable for long-term use in the oven.

Does baking soda contain aluminum?

baking soda is sodium bicarbonate and does not contain aluminum.

Is arm and hammer baking soda aluminium free?

Yes, Arm and Hammer baking soda is aluminum free. It is made purely from sodium bicarbonate and does not contain any aluminum-based additives.

How is tinfoil made?

Tinfoil is made by rolling aluminum ingots into thin sheets. The aluminum is heated and rolled multiple times until it reaches the desired thickness, typically around 0.006 mm to 0.02 mm. The final product is then cut into sheets and packaged for sale.
